Anxiety In A Backpack: Big Feelings, Little People
In this episode of Heart Full, Mind Heavy, we’re opening up about something so many parents are facing. School anxiety and avoidance in children
We talk about what it looks like when big feelings show up in little people: the tummy aches, the tears at the school gate, the explosive mornings, and the quiet withdrawal. This isn’t about “bad behaviour” it’s about fear, overwhelm, and what happens when the world feels too loud, too fast, or just too much.
We share our own lived experiences as mums trying to support our children through these challenges the guilt, the second-guessing, and the emotional toll it can take on the whole family.
We’re also joined by our brilliant expert guest, Sara Donnelly, who brings warmth, wisdom, and practical insights into why school avoidance happens, how to support children through it and what really helps both them and us feel more secure.
If you’re walking this path (or know someone who is), this episode is a gentle, honest reminder: you're not alone, and neither are they.
